2 definitions by jacquibreaky

Top Definition
this term should not be used lightly its for extreme cases of over dose of glee shared between two people the power of the gleek has been questions to be stronger then batman and superman

Gleek twins come in rare breeds and might share many more things in common this bond is more then just a shared interest this bond is for life
They know glee so well they are the gleek twins its a life bond
by Jacquibreaky June 02, 2010
I'm a nerd whore. thank you Joel McHale, Neil Patrick Harris, James Roday and above all others Steve Colbert
Its true i mean after all its the nerd oath
by jacquibreaky June 06, 2010
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from daily@urbandictionary.com. We'll never spam you.